Mike “Chuckly” Trazzera was a resident of Brigantine New Jersey.
He was a graduate of Delaware Valley College where he played football and earned a degree in Food Science. He started his career with General Foods but his entrepreneurial spirit led him to start his first business, Delaware Valley Foods in 1978. He later opened Sun Farms where his frozen fruit bar creations were sold all along the East Coast. His final and most successful business venture was Sea Gold, where he developed seafood dips and spreads.
His generous spirit him made well known throughout the community. His greatest pride was his five grandchildren, Michael, Anthony, Stephen, Angelina, and Christina who adored their fun, laughter-filled, exciting times with their Grandpop Chuckly.
Mike was an avid fisherman and enjoyed spending time on his boat “The Sea Gold” fishing for Blue Fish and Stripers. He had many life-long friends who often recounted the fun times they spent being entertained by Chuckly’s sense of humor and wit. He will be greatly missed by all who loved him.
